- The School was
originally assessed on 21/22 June 2004 and formally
recognised as an Investor in People on 13 July 2004. They
have continued to develop their management practices and
embrace the principles of the Standard. The Core Management
Teams and Senior Management Team have developed a culture of
continuous improvement with a commitment to providing pupils
with the best possible start to their careers. They have
also continued to maintain a single status culture and
developed the ethos of ‘one team’. The Assessor has
discussed the good practices with the Core Management Team
and has suggested that they could be good role models for
other Schools and that they could be a useful case study for
Investors in People.

- The School has become
‘Training School’ since the original Assessment and as such
has introduced some very good practices relating to Learning
and Development, Evaluation, Sharing Knowledge and
Leadership and Management.

As part of their continuous
development strategy the School has developed their Intranet
which now has a section relating to whole staff training.
“Teams of colleagues (teaching and non-teaching) work
together to provide the very best experience for our
students. The National Agenda of Workforce Reform seeks to
promote closer working relationships between colleagues with
clearly focused roles. We continue to develop our practice
as we respond to our School Improvement Plan”. All staff can
identify their specific training needs in response to their
developing role as individuals or teams. They can also
identify best practice to be modelled across the School.
They can identify training by having staff responding to
whole staff needs from the School Improvement Plan (SIP),
Foundations for Learning, Language for Learning and
Performing Arts. They can also develop Induction Materials
for colleagues in new roles or those new to the School
through the Intranet. Finally there is also a facility for
Individual Professional Development.

- As part of the
development of the Intranet there is now a section for CPD.
This enables staff to join the Action Research Group by
sharing best practice. There is also a facility for staff to
write up their own research and gain accreditation towards a
MA (Ed) via the South West Initiative for Training (SWIfT).
There is also the facility to access research to expand
knowledge and thinking and thereby develop new perspectives
on practice.
